* Install pipx [Github reference](https://github.com/pypa/pipx):
```
sudo apt install pipx
pipx ensurepath
```
* Install virtualenv:
```
pipx install virtualenv
```
* Create virtual environment and activate:
```
virtualenv --python=python3.12 harmonize_env
source harmonize_env/bin/activate
```
* Install NumPy, zerconf, requests, and termcolor Python dependencies via pip:
```
pip install numpy zeroconf requests termcolor
```
* Compile and install OpenCV 4.10.0 from source - [Follow this guide...](https://docs.opencv.org/4.10.0/d7/d9f/tutorial_linux_install.html) Compiling may take a couple of hours depending on the capabilities of your system. Note that if you upgrade Ubuntu to a new release you may need to completely uninstall, recompile, and reinstall OpenCV.
```
sudo apt install cmake
sudo apt install python3-dev python3-numpy libpython3-all-dev
sudo apt install libavcodec-dev libavformat-dev libswscale-dev
sudo apt install libgstreamer-plugins-base1.0-dev libgstreamer1.0-dev # to be used for GStreamer support
sudo apt install libgtk-3-dev
sudo apt install wget git
wget -O opencv.zip https://github.com/opencv/opencv/archive/4.10.0.zip
unzip opencv.zip
mv opencv-4.10.0 opencv
mkdir -p build && cd build
cmake -D CMAKE_INSTALL_PREFIX=/usr/local -D BUILD_opencv_java=OFF -D BUILD_opencv_python2=OFF -D BUILD_opencv_python3=ON -D PYTHON_DEFAULT_EXECUTABLE=$(which python3) -D INSTALL_C_EXAMPLES=OFF -D INSTALL_PYTHON_EXAMPLES=OFF -D BUILD_EXAMPLES=OFF -D WITH_CUDA=OFF -D WITH_GSTREAMER=ON -D BUILD_TESTS=OFF -D BUILD_PERF_TESTS=OFF ../opencv
make -j4
sudo make install
cd ../..
cd ..
sudo ln -s /usr/local/lib/python3.12/site-packages/cv2 /home/bdworak/harmonize_env/lib/python3.12/site-packages/cv2
git clone https://github.com/MCPCapital/HarmonizeProject.git
```
